How the tax system shapes the price

ISV registration tax is emissions-weighted and exempts battery EVs, and company taxation treats them favourably; a modest budget-capped purchase incentive has run annually.

Purchase-incentive research is consistent on one point: subsidies move adoption while they last, and their withdrawal moves it back — which is why this page describes the durable tax structure and treats any headline amount as perishable [1].

The electric-car specifics

The ISV exemption is the durable advantage; the annual incentive pot is small and exhausts quickly.

What you control after buying

The energy line of any total-cost estimate is the one you control after purchase. Home charging on an off-peak tariff and motorway rapid charging can differ several-fold per kilowatt-hour, so where you charge on long journeys moves the annual number more than the badge does. Is there an EV incentive in Portugal?
The ISV exemption is the durable advantage; the annual incentive pot is small and exhausts quickly. Annual incentive pots have been claimed within months of opening; the tax structure, not the grant, is what you can rely on.
